Abstract:
A processing system having at least one processor may establish a communication session between a first communication system of a first user and a second communication system of a second user, the communication session including first visual content, the first visual content including a first visual representation of the first user, and detecting a first action of the first visual representation in the first visual content in accordance with a first action detection model. The processing system may modify, in response to the detecting the first action, the first visual content in accordance with a first configuration setting of the first user for the communication session, which may include modifying the first action of the first visual representation of the first user in the first visual content. In addition, the processing system may transmit the first visual content that is modified to the second communication system of the second user.
